Things to do in Irvington?
Living in Irvington, NY is a truly unique experience. Located on the bank of the Hudson River, Irvington is a small village with a rich history and plenty of opportunities to explore. From the vibrant downtown area to beautiful parks and nature trails, there's something for everyone to enjoy. Residents enjoy easy access to New York City via Metro-North commuter trains, as well as numerous shopping, dining, and entertainment options nearby. In addition to its breathtaking views of the river and rolling hillsides, Irvington boasts excellent schools and highly ranked safety ratings. With its close proximity to Manhattan and diverse attractions throughout Westchester County, Irvington offers an unbeatable combination of convenience and natural beauty.

Things to do in Chicago?
Chicago, Illinois is an American icon. Located along the beautiful shores of Lake Michigan, it's a vibrant city with an energy like no other. It's renowned for its world-class museums and galleries, rich history and stunning architecture. With hundreds of parks and beaches to explore, amazing restaurants to sample, and a bustling nightlife scene - Chicago has something for everyone! It's the home of diverse cultures and international events, making it one of the most unique cities in the US.
